Question, has there ever been any real precedent of legitimate packaging errors being worth something? I can understand a mistake in the paint application being worth something, or even some cases of typos, but completely different figure in the wrong box? Has that ever been valuable?
>>
>>6129483
Yes there is a very small niche of people who enjoy legit error figures. They're usually the most intense completionists of them all.

I once sold a matchbox with no wheels for $15 and I sold a Marvel Universe variant figure that was packaged in the non varitant blister from the factory for about 25% more than the going rate
